Just moved into new house. It needs a new boiler and on closer inspection some radiators and piping need replacement. Called firm I used to use and they gave me an eye watering quote of £6300 to replace the whole lot, a 4 bed house.. I don't disagree with installing a new system but on reflection I think some of their suggestions such as moving the boiler may be unnecessary expense.
So called second company but they can't come out to quote until tuesday. I have already booked in a date with the first company to start on the 13th but not yet paid the deposit. What should I do about this booking? Cancel it now or wait for 2nd quote which will only come about a week before.

I paid £4.5k this included:
New worcester combi boiler (was not combi before)
Removal of old stuff
9 or 10 new radiators
New pipe work
Relocated boiler from downstairs bedroom in to an area in the loft (bungalow).
I was very happy with the price as it involved a lot of work moving the boiler to new location.
